TOURIST INFORMATION
What to Wear
Cotton Clothing and lightweight suits are most suitable. As beach wear wide brimmed hats and sunglasses are recommended. In upcountry one should wear pullovers, medium thick slacks, as climate could turn cold. When visiting places of religious importance one must be properly attired. (like wearing longs). A pair of sandals would come in handy.

What to Declare
Tourists will have to declare currency, travelers cheques, drafts, etc. upon arrival, other valuable items like gold, silver, gems, jewelry, must be declared too.

Currency
Currency of Sri Lanka is Sri Lankan Rupees (LKR.)

Time Difference
Sri Lanka is 6 Hours ahead of Greenwich time. (GMT +06:00) Colombo.

Working Hours
Normal working Hours are from 9 am to 5 pm, Monday to Friday, 9 am to 1 pm on Saturday. Sundays and public holidays are not working days.

Transport
Taxis : One could find taxis (Radio Cabs) operated by a number of companies.
These are available on quick call within Colombo and suburbs. If the taxis are not metered be prepared to bargain the fare.

Auto-Rickshaws (Three Wheelers): always negotiate if the charge is more than Rs. 20 per Kilometer. These are omnipresent through the country.

Trains: traveling by train is the best way to see the country. Train routes cover the hill country, down south, northern dry zone and most other places of interest. One can travel to Kandy (Hill Capital) by the ways of early 19th century on "Viceroy special", a locomotive consisting of luxury compartments and run by charcoal combustion.

Buses: Buses run by state along with privately maintained coaches maintain a comprehensive, island-wide network, which makes traveling cheaper and convent. Air-conditioned coaches operate between cites.

Voltage
230-240 Volts 50cycles AC
